The market for anti reflective glass (often referred to as non reflective glass or non glare glass) is experiencing robust growth, driven by an escalating demand for superior optical performance across diverse sectors. Key trends include the proliferation of outdoor digital signage, high-resolution medical displays, automotive head-up displays (HUDs), and advanced solar panel technologies. Analysts project the global anti-reflective coatings market to reach over USD 8 billion by 2028, with a Compound Annual Growth Rate (CAGR) exceeding 7%, fueled by innovations in material science and coating application techniques.
Technological advancements are pushing the boundaries of what anti glare glass can achieve, including multi-layer coatings designed for specific wavelengths, hydrophobic and oleophobic properties for easy cleaning, and enhanced scratch resistance. The drive for energy efficiency in solar applications, where reducing reflection directly translates to increased power output, continues to be a significant market accelerator. Furthermore, the rising adoption of touch-screen interfaces in industrial and public settings necessitates glass with not only reduced reflection but also superior durability and tactile response.

The core principle behind anti reflective glass is destructive interference. When light passes from one medium to another (e.g., air to glass), a portion of it is reflected. An anti-reflective coating consists of one or more thin layers of transparent material with varying refractive indices. These layers are precisely designed so that the light waves reflected from the different interfaces (air-coating, coating-glass) are out of phase with each other. This causes them to cancel each other out, significantly reducing the overall reflection and increasing light transmission. Multi-layer coatings provide broadband anti-reflection across a wider spectrum.
The foundation of high-performance anti reflective glass typically starts with high-quality substrate materials such as float glass, low-iron glass, or borosilicate glass. The selection depends on the application's requirements for clarity, strength, thermal resistance, and chemical inertness. The anti-reflective coatings themselves are composed of metal oxides like Titanium Dioxide (TiO2), Silicon Dioxide (SiO2), Niobium Oxide (Nb2O5), or Magnesium Fluoride (MgF2), chosen for their specific refractive indices and durability properties.

Understanding the critical parameters of anti reflective glass is essential for selecting the right product for specific industrial applications. Below is a table outlining typical specifications for high-performance AR coatings:
| Parameter | Typical Specification | Benefit / Application Relevance |
|---|---|---|
| Average Visible Reflection (450-650nm) | < 0.5% (single side); < 1% (double side) | Minimizes glare, enhances image clarity for displays and optical systems. |
| Average Visible Transmission (450-650nm) | > 98% (single side); > 96% (double side) | Maximizes light throughput, crucial for solar panels and high-brightness displays. |
| Haze (ASTM D1003) | < 0.5% | Ensures optical clarity without visual distortion or milky appearance. |
| Substrate Thickness | 0.5mm to 19mm (customizable) | Flexibility for various applications, from thin displays to robust architectural panels. |
| Coating Layers | 4 to 12 layers (multi-layer dielectric) | Achieves broadband AR performance and specific spectral characteristics. |
| Scratch Resistance (Mohs Hardness) | Typically 5-7 (similar to glass) | Maintains surface integrity in high-traffic or industrial environments. |
| Operating Temperature Range | -40°C to +150°C (coating stability) | Ensures reliability in demanding thermal conditions, e.g., automotive, industrial. |
